ALACHUA COUNTY, FL - The Alachua County Extension office is pleased to announce the following Environmental Horticulture Programs, for February, 2012. These programs are being offered by Wendy Wilber, Environmental Horticulture Agent.

Raised Bed Vegetable Gardening – February 9, from 6:30 p.m. to 8 p.m. at the Millhopper Branch Alachua County Public Library (3145 NW 43rd Street). This class recurs on February 10, from 3 p.m. to 4:30 p.m. at the Extension Office (2800 NE 39th Avenue).

This class recommends which crops to grow in a spring garden and efficient techniques for growing vegetables in raised beds. Demonstration gardens are located on site.

Fruit Crops for Alachua County – February 23, from 6:30 p.m. to 8 p.m. at the Millhopper Branch Alachua County Public Library (3145 NW 43rd Street). This class recurs on February 24, from 3 p.m. – 4:30 p.m. at the Extension Office (2800 NE 39th Avenue).

Developing and maintaining a successful home orchard requires special horticultural skills. A well-designed and well-managed home orchard can furnish both fine fruit and pleasant hours of gardening. This class describes the various types of orchard fruits, their suitability to the Florida home orchard, and the process involved in raising a home orchard.
